Premier League: Why Aina Reflects On Shunning Strike For Forest Vs Wast Ham

Ola Aina has talked up his superb strike in Nottingham Forest’s 3-0 win over West Ham United.

The Nigeria international blasted home from outside the box in the 73rd minute.

It was Aina’s first Premier League goal of the campaign for the Tricky Trees.

Chris Wood and Callum Hudson-Odoi scored the other goals for Nottingham Forest in the entertaining encounter.

“Sometimes it comes out. I like to surprise everyone, just bounced up right and then I was knackered anyway so I just thought I might as well hit it,” Aina told Optus Sport.

The defender has featured in all of the Tricky Trees 10 Premier League games this season.
